Michigan's marijuana business sees massive boom in pandemic, expected to surpass $1B

Tuesday is April 20, also known as 4/20, a special date every year for those who use and sell recreational marijuana. Ever since Michigan voters legalized it in late 2018, the state said sales have really taken off.
